N, M = list(map(int, input().split()))
s = 0
best_min = float("inf")
for i in range(N):
    line = list(map(int, input().split()))
    s += sum(line)
    for j in range(M):
        if (i + j) % 2:
            best_min = min(best_min, line[j])

if N % 2 or M % 2:
    print(s)
else:
    print(s - best_min)
